Evart Public Schools is a public school district in Northern Michigan. In Osceola County, it serves Evart, the townships of Evart, Osceola, and Sylvan, and parts of the townships of Cedar, Hartwick, Hersey, Middle Branch, and Orient. [4] It also serves part of Freeman Township in Clare County [5] and parts of Grant Township and Chippewa Township in Mecosta County. [6]
The former Evart High School was built in 1923. It housed all grades in the district until 1966, when Evart Elementary was built. The current high school was built around 1997. [7] [8]
